Roasted Vegetable & Chickpea Bowl

Delicious Roasted Vegetable & Chickpea Bowl for Vibrant Meals

This Roasted Vegetable & Chickpea Bowl is a colorful, nutritious feast that’s vegan and gluten-free.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 40 minutes
Servings: 2 bowls
Course: Lunch
Cuisine: Gluten-Free, Vegan
Calories: 320

Ingredients
  

For the Vegetables
  • 2 medium Bell Peppers Feel free to substitute with seasonal veggies like zucchini or asparagus.
  • 2 medium Carrots Use young carrots for tenderness or chop larger ones evenly.
  • 1 medium Zucchini Can be swapped with eggplant or summer squash.
For the Chickpeas
  • 1 can Chickpeas Canned chickpeas are convenient, or opt for dried for richer flavor.
For the Dressing
  • 3 tablespoons Tahini Sunflower seed butter can be a nut-free substitute.
  • 2 tablespoons Lemon Juice Lime juice works well for a unique flavor variation.
  • 2 tablespoons Olive Oil Avocado oil can be used for higher heat cooking.
For Seasoning
  • 1 teaspoon Salt Adjust spices based on your preference.
  • 1 teaspoon Paprika Or use cumin and other spices as desired.

Equipment

  • Oven
  • baking sheet
  • Mixing Bowl
  • Whisk

Method
 

Step‑by‑Step Instructions
  1.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C) while you prepare your veggies.
  2. Chop your bell peppers, carrots, and zucchini into uniform pieces. Toss them with olive oil, salt, and spices.
  3. Spread the seasoned vegetables and rinsed chickpeas on a baking sheet and roast for 25-30 minutes.
  4. Whisk together tahini, lemon juice, and a splash of water to make the dressing.
  5. Once roasted, layer the chickpeas and vegetables in a bowl and drizzle with tahini dressing.

Notes

Store leftovers in airtight containers for up to four days. Reheat for best flavor and texture.
